Meet Our Middle School Team

Our middle school teachers enjoy teaching and are excited to make this a great year for your student! 

  

Deanna Vallerga | Director of Middle School

Ms. Vallerga started her career in education in 1992. She received her bachelor's degree in liberal studies, a multiple subject teaching credential from California State University, Long Beach, and holds a clear administrative credential. Before coming to CAVA, Ms. Vallerga worked in K–8 public schools in Fishers, Indiana, and Cupertino, California, mainly with 5th through 8th grade students. She joined the CAVA staff in 2005 as a K–8 teacher. Since then, she has served as the lead of language arts, and regional program coordinator for the northern CAVA schools for six years. Currently, she is the Director of Middle School for all nine California Virtual Academies. Ms. Vallerga is committed to making the CAVA middle school program a great schooling option for all middle school students.

Sharon Flemmer | Middle School Principal

Ms. Flemmer earned her bachelor's degree in sociology from the University of California, Davis, with a minor in education. She received her multiple subject teaching credential from the University of the Pacific and an advanced K–12 online teaching certificate from Boise State. Ms. Flemmer began her K–8 teaching career in Lodi, California in 1994. In 2009, she joined CAVA at San Joaquin staff. Her CAVA experience has included working with students in kindergarten through 8th grade and as a teacher trainer, in addition to a regional lead teacher. Ms. Flemmer is dedicated to helping middle school students find personal success in their education career.

Crystal Goldberg | Middle School Principal

Educational Leadership from the University of the Pacific. In 2008, she began her career in education with Aspire Public Schools. There she spent 5 years teaching 2nd and 3rd grade. Mrs. Goldberg began working for the California Virtual Academies in 2013. She has had experience in Middle School, 2nd – 5th grade, Community Day Teacher, and worked as a Middle School Lead in Campus 1 from 2018-2022.

Crystal lives in Valley Springs (a small town in the Northern California foothills) with her husband and her two children. Outside of education, she enjoys the theatre and musicals (Hamilton and Phantom of the Opera are her favorites), dancing, playing the piano, and reading. She and her family love to be outdoors, gardening and tending to their animals.

Lisa McGraw | Middle School Principal

Lisa has been with CAVA since 2016. She has taught 6-8th grades and was previously lead teacher and teacher trainer for the past three years. Lisa has a strong passion for education and learning. She loves working for CAVA and appreciates the relationships between the teachers, parents, students, and administrators. She and her husband have six kids; they all play sports, so they are a very busy family. Her family enjoys spending time together camping and playing sports.

Autumn Ellenson | Middle School Curriculum Specialist

Ms. Ellenson earned a Bachelor of Arts degree in Sociology from the University of California, Berkely. She then went on to study teaching, receiving a Master of Arts from George Fox University in 2010. She has over two decades of experience working with students in the public school system. Ms. Ellenson taught 1st, 4th and 5th grade before joining the CAVA 8th grade teaching team in 2018. She enjoyed teaching, leading an after-hours club and serving as an NJHS advisor for 6th grade. She now serves as a Middle School Curriculum Specialist, overseeing ELA, History and other special programs, and is dedicated to helping students thrive in every way possible. When she is not working, Ms. Ellenson loves spending time with her children and dogs, hiking or reading a good book.

Amber Roumiguiere | Middle School Curriculum Specialist

Ms. Roumiguiere received her bachelor's degree from the University of California, Los Angeles and her multiple subject teaching credential from California State University, Sacramento. Prior to joining CAVA, she taught in Elk Grove and Sacramento area schools for several years as a paraprofessional for special education, classroom teacher, trainer of trainers, and master teacher. Ms. Roumiguiere joined CAVA in 2011 and served as a classroom teacher and engagement and support teacher before joining the curriculum team in 2018. She is passionate about curriculum and optimizing educational opportunities for students.
